Penelope is a very sweet, independent kitty. She loves occasional pets and grooming, but wanders off when she’s had enough, and prefers to sleep alone. She is very gentle, calm, and quiet, and would rather bask in the sun than play. She would do well in a quiet home without other kitties. $100 adoption fee per cat. In order to make sure cats under our care go to the safest and most compatible homes we require adoptees to fill out our Rescue’s application and accept a home visit. Please fill out an application, 2023 Adoption Application - Google Forms or email us at silvertonrescue@gmail.com for more information. We do not have a shelter. All our rescues are in foster homes. The $100 adoption fee per cat insures that all cats coming into your care will be delivered altered (spayed/neutered), microchipped, vaccinated for FVRCP (feline distemper), dewormed, and have been treated for fleas.

Mìmir showed up as a stray, intact male. I took time to build trust with him and took him to the vet to get him neutered last December (2021). The vet guessed that he was 2 years old, at best, so he's about 3 now. He's very affectionate and will follow his person wherever they go. Mìmir makes big biscuits and is a serious cuddler. He also really loves to play. Unfortunately, he doesn't get along with our 2 male tabbies (technically, he did, but our boys don't get along with him at ALL)...though he DOES get along with our young female, even if she isn't really into him. Not sure what his reaction to dogs or kids would be, but he takes being picked up well.
